Holt · Federal Electorate
How families and households are made up across the area.
An average of 3.1 people live in each home in Holt, which is among the highest rates for similar areas. This reflects a shift toward larger households, which now stand a little above the national figure. The area is dominated by family groups, with very few people living on their own.

Living alone is far less common here than in the rest of Australia, with only 15.1% of households consisting of one person. This is a sharp drop from 2011, while the typical household size has grown to 3.1 people.

Holt splits fairly evenly between 2 people (25%) and 4 people (22%), with 3 people at 20%.
Family types and one-parent families.
Couples with children make up the vast majority of families at 69.5%. One-parent families account for 13.1%, a figure that is lower than most areas and about the same as the Victorian average.
